The Overall Health Score in 90304, Inglewood, California is 52 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

69.17 percent of the population in 90304 drive to work alone. 5.83 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 61.23 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 11.23 percent of the residents in 90304 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 3.49 members with about 2.09 cars available per household.

An estimate of 84.06 percent of the residents in 90304 has some form of health insurance. 46.60 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 41.57 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 90304 would have to travel an average of 4.84 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Cedar-Sinai Marina Del Rey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 8,634 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 90304, Inglewood, California.

As of , an estimate of 26,103 residents live in 90304 with a median age of 32.8 years. 26.12 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 8.18 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 38.89 percent of the residents in 90304 is currently married, and 28.77 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 90304 is $4,618.42.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 90304 is approximately $1,319. The median household spends about 28.56 percent of their income on housing.

The history of Inglewood is steeped in resilience and growth. Originally established as a small farming community in the late 19th century, Inglewood experienced rapid development during the early 20th century as it transformed into a thriving residential and commercial hub. Over the years, the city has evolved into a dynamic urban center known for its cultural diversity and strong sense of community.
